Key Responsibilities:
Project Oversight: Lead and manage multiple projects from inception to completion, ensuring that they stay within scope, budget, and timeline.
Stakeholder Collaboration: Work closely with various departments, from software development to marketing, to ensure alignment and smooth collaboration.
Resource Allocation: Determine and allocate necessary resources, both human and material, for each project based on its requirements.
Risk Management: Identify potential risks and implement mitigation strategies to prevent delays or budget overruns.
Reporting: Provide regular updates to senior management about project status, milestones achieved, and any potential challenges.
Continuous Improvement: Evaluate project outcomes, gather feedback, and implement best practices and process improvements for future endeavors.
Team Leadership: Lead, mentor, and support project teams, fostering a culture of collaboration, accountability, and excellence.
Documentation: Ensure thorough documentation of each project, including objectives, progress, outcomes, and lessons learned.
